在安卓第三方应用中构建Web3钱包:身份认证、随机性与分布式账本的综合指南

引言

本文面向开发者与产品决策者,综述在安卓第三方(TP)应用中创建Web3钱包时的技术要点与战略视角,涵盖面部识别、随机数生成、分布式账本技术,以及对智能化经济转型、行业观察力与全球化技术创新的思考。

一、总体架构与关键组件

一个安卓Web3钱包应包括:密钥管理层(Keystore、安全元件或多方计算MPC)、身份与认证层(密码、指纹/面部识别)、网络与链接入层(RPC节点、Light client或链网关)、交易与签名层、UI/UX与隐私保护层。设计时优先考虑最小权限、按需联网与可审计性。

二、面部识别的角色与隐私考量

面部识别可作为便捷的二次认证或替代传统密码,但建议仅用于本地解锁(即生物特征模板不出设备)。利用Android BiometricPrompt和TEE/Keymaster绑定私钥的使用权,避免将生物数据上链或云端存储。合规方面注意GDPR/各地隐私法规,提供回退路径(PIN/助记词)并明确告知用户风险。

三、随机数生成与密钥安全

高质量随机数对私钥与助记词生成至关重要。优先使用设备硬件随机数(例如Android的SecureRandom,由硬件/TEE提供熵),并在关键处采用CSPRNG、熵池混合与可验证随机函数(VRF)场景下的链上/链下组合。对重要密钥建议采用硬件隔离、密钥分片或阈值签名以降低单点被攻破风险。

四、分布式账本技术选择与互操作性

根据应用需求选择公链、联盟链或Layer-2。公链适合开放代币经济与全球流通;联盟链适用于企业级资产管理;Layer-2减少费用并提升吞吐。关注跨链桥、标准化钱包接口(如EIP-1193、WalletConnect)以提升行业互操作性与用户迁移成本降低。

五、智能化经济转型的驱动力

Web3钱包是连接用户与去中心化服务的入口,推动资产代币化、身份即服务(IDaaS)、可组合金融(DeFi)与自动化市场(AMM)。智能合约、预言机与隐私计算(如零知识证明)结合,将驱动传统产业(供应链、内容分发、金融)向智能化经济转型。

六、行业观察力与实践建议

持续观察监管动向、用户行为与安全事件。实践中要:1) 定期做安全审计与渗透测试;2) 提供清晰的助记词教育与恢复流程;3) 通过渐进式披露(progressive disclosure)降低新手门槛;4) 支持多种链与资产,兼顾合规钱包白名单需求。

七、全球化技术创新的机遇与挑战

全球化意味着需要兼容不同监管、支付体系与用户习惯。技术上可通过模块化架构、可插拔签名策略(SE/MPC/软件)与本地化隐私策略应对多样性。创新方向包括可验证随机性、联邦身份、去中心化自治组织(DAO)集成以及隐私保护交易(zk-rollups、混合链)。

结语

在安卓TP环境中构建Web3钱包既是技术工程也是策略布局:要把好密钥与随机性安全、谨慎引入面部识别等生物认证、理解分布式账本的互操作性与成本权衡,并从行业与全球化视角规划产品演进。通过模块化、安全优先与用户教育,可以将钱包打造为推动智能化经济转型的重要入口。

作者:韩沐阳发布时间:2025-12-31 00:53:59

评论

相关阅读
<tt lang="xalms"></tt><abbr date-time="_50mn"></abbr><abbr date-time="r6t4g"></abbr>